Output d2897253a26efc65d4b589c17f06be0f1daf49778011cbdc0b4f53b428edfa58:0

value
850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8df4b6579064ed2133f20fbbc3998a65ab44d91e OP_EQUAL
address
3EdcMVss4t9aUsMvPUdoK3azottZrAiEBD
transaction
d2897253a26efc65d4b589c17f06be0f1daf49778011cbdc0b4f53b428edfa58
spent
true